Oslo, the city of Scandinavian culture Postcard
Oslo is the capital of Norway. The city was called Christiania from 1624 to 1924, according to the ancient Latin script inherited from Danish, or commonly Kristiania in Dano-Norwegian. On 1 January 1925, it officially took the name of a modest suburb, the historic site of the first city, founded at the bottom of the Oslofjord by Harald III and promoted the royal capital under Håkon V.
